#E72333 Color
#E72333 is rgb(231, 35, 51) in RGB, hsl(355, 80%, 52%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 85%, 78%, 9%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Imperial Red (#ED2939), below the threshold most people can see at ΔE 2.15.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#E72333 Channel Values
How #E72333 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 231 · G 35 · B 51 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 355° · S 80% · L 52%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 355° · S 85% · V 91%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 85% · Y 78% · K 9%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 4.48:1 vs white · 4.69: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#E72333 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#E72333?
#E72333 is a mid-tone red — rgb(231, 35, 51) in RGB and hsl(355, 80%, 52%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Imperial Red (#ED2939), which is below the threshold most people can see at a CIE76 distance of 2.15.
What is the RGB value of #E72333?
#E72333 is rgb(231, 35, 51) — red 231, green 35, and blue 51 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#E72333?
#E72333 conver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 85%, 78%, 9%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#E72333 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#E72333 scores 4.48:1 against white and 4.69: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#E72333 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#E72333 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is crimson (#DC143C) at a CIE76 distance of 9.69,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
